#1a5998 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1a5998 is composed of 10.2% red, 34.9%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.9% cyan, 41.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 210 degrees, a saturation of 70.8% and a lightness of 34.9%. #1a5998 color hex could be obtained by blending #34b2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#1a5998

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#eff6fc is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#1a5998 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#4d4d4d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#434f5c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#445e9a Protanopia 1% of men
  • #2a619d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#006970 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#345c99 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#245e9b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#09637e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
